Key Ceremony Checklist — Gallerie Audio-Guide App (Wrenfold Museum)

- Confirm two custodians present.
- Verify signing laptop offline; checksum the build of EchoDocent v4.
- Rotate the tour-content signing key; archive the old one.
- Record witness initials in the ledger.
- Test one guide device end-to-end before sealing.
- Store the shard envelopes in the annex safe; restore access requires the phrase below.

recovery phrase for yajef-fahag: ulaax-lamix-kasael-casael-gilox-istwyn-gorox-prawyn-kaseth

Minutes — management meeting, Torvane Applied. Attendees: divisional directors and heads of department. Agenda item: next year's headcount plan. Agreed: net growth of twelve roles, weighted toward engineering and client services; support functions hold flat. Each department submits a staffing case within three weeks. Contractor conversions count against the new allocation. Final plan ratified at the next session. The confidential note on business plans is appended below.

board note of yahog-haduf: Only 5 of the 120 pilot accounts renewed Quenwyn, so a churn review is set for October 1.

Hi team,

Before I hand off the 3.2 release, please note the humidity sensor drift reported on Verdana controllers in the Elmbrook trial site. Drift exceeds 4% after roughly ten days of continuous operation; firmware 3.2.1 adds an automatic recalibration cycle every 72 hours. Support should advise growers to install 3.2.1 and trigger a manual recalibration once. The hotfix bundle must be verified before distribution, so I'm including the signing key used for the 3.2.1 packages below.

release key, fahof-yagap: bky3_m5d